What the effects and counts mean
Potential benefits are effects assessed as favorable to the named group. Potential burdens impose costs, restrictions, risks, or lost opportunities on that group.
Mixed effects contain countervailing effects on the same group. Unclear effects have an undetermined direction. A group can have separate benefits and burdens; these are counted separately.
Counts describe the number of identified effects, not their size or public value. Bill and clause counts are distinct within each view. Shared evidence may appear under several groups or policy areas, so their counts should not be added together.
Historical bill versions are included. Clauses analyzed in different versions count separately. A bill’s current status does not establish that every analyzed provision was enacted.
Only direct effects with high or medium confidence in the policy-area assignment are included. Bills are connected through sponsorship, cosponsorship, or Yea/Nay votes; a vote against a bill does not reverse its assessed effects.
